You can own your peace and build a life you love. Let’s explore how.My commitment to helping others find healing and peace is built on a strong foundation of professional training. I earned my Master’s degree in Counseling from Northwestern University where I completed my graduate work on using ketamine-assisted psychotherapy for the intervention of trauma. I graduated Magna cum Laude in Psychology from The Ohio State University. As a licensed Clinical Mental Health Counselor (CMHC) and National Certified Counselor (NCC), I provide experienced, professional guidance grounded in a deep understanding of human well-being.
Beyond my formal education, I’ve dedicated myself to learning advanced approaches that truly help people create lasting change. This includes specialized training in EMDR (Eye Movement Desensitization and Reprocessing, Neurofeedback/biofeedback training in the Othmer Method, Brainspotting, IFS, techniques that honor the important connection between the mind and body (such as Somatic Experiencing), and practical, skill-building strategies drawn from approaches like CBT. Additionally, I’ve been trained in the attachment-based couples therapy Emotionally Focused Therapy. This ongoing learning ensures we can use the most helpful and appropriate tools tailored to your unique needs and path toward clarity and connection.
Currently I am the Director of Research and Development for Dr. Lisa Gold as she brings her groundbreaking model for facilitating ketamine-assisted psychotherapy to life. We are currently completing our first published work together: “Ketamine Curious: Your Ultimate Guide to Understanding Ketamine-Assisted Psychotherapy”.
